Java全栈学习教材知识要点的第一步,你必须先厘清自身需求:是在办理IT认证、采购实训系统、对接课程交付服务,还是用于校企合作的企业内训?若目标为认证备考,优先选官方教材;若为实训教学,需配备虚拟机环境;若涉及企业交付,则关注课程转化率与实操案例。建议优先按‘课程交付与实训设备’分支展开,因该路径连接了教学场景与招生需求。
Array
完成场景分流后,进入实操准备:计算机需配置双核以上处理器与16GB内存,同时安装JDK 8或11,有助于IDEA或Eclipse版本兼容。教材知识要点涵盖SpringBoot后端架构与Vue3前端框架,重点在于工程化规范。学生在搭建多模块项目时,常因依赖冲突导致构建失败。务必在配置`pom.xml`时统一版本管理,避免过期的jar包引发内存泄露。
实训过程中,‘先建数据库’是标准第一步,必须优先创建PostgreSQL服务器并初始化空项目。第二步编写用户Story时,应严格使用JPA注解,切忌混用原生SQL语句,否则会导致与维护性下降。若教师编排项目,需注意权限隔离,防止学生误删生产表数据。生产环境连接需通过环境变量注入敏感信息,切勿将密码硬编码在代码库中。
全栈学习不仅依赖教材,更需反复动手重构核心逻辑。常见错误包括接口定义不统一、异步任务未关闭连接、前端API与后端逻辑不同步等。大多数团队在初期会忽略跨端同步测试,导致上线后Bug频发。因此,必须建立每日Code Review机制,及时发现并修正逻辑漏洞。掌握这些细节,能显著提升工程落地质量。
复习阶段,应采用回放数据结构、模拟并发请求、压力测试接口响应时间等方法,有助于你的部署方案无死角。异常处理需覆盖空指针、网络超时及资源耗尽等多种情况,并写下清晰日志。下一步建议查阅微服务熔断配置指南,或研究容器化部署方案,以实现系统扩展。持续跟进行业趋势,不断更新技术栈,是保持竞争力的关键所在。